生成式人工智能(Generative AI)是一种机器学习技术,它使计算机能够从数据中学习并创造出新的、独特的内容。生成式AI的底层技术主要包括以下几个方面:
1. 深度学习:深度学习是生成式AI的核心,它通过神经网络模型来模拟人脑的学习和记忆过程。深度学习模型可以处理大量的数据,从中提取出有用的特征和模式,然后使用这些信息来生成新的数据。例如,卷积神经网络(CNN)和循环神经网络(RNN)是两种常用的深度学习模型,它们在图像识别、语音识别等领域取得了显著的成果。
2. 自然语言处理(NLP):NLP是生成式AI的另一个重要领域,它涉及到计算机理解和生成人类语言的能力。NLP技术包括词向量、语义分析、句法分析等,可以帮助计算机更好地理解文本的含义和结构。例如,BERT(Bidirectional Encoder Representations from Transformers)是一种基于Transformer的预训练模型,它在多种NLP任务上取得了优异的性能。
3. 强化学习:强化学习是一种让机器通过与环境的交互来学习如何做出最佳决策的方法。在生成式AI中,强化学习可以用来训练模型,使其能够根据输入数据生成符合预期的输出。例如,GAN(生成对抗网络)就是一种典型的强化学习算法,它通过两个相互竞争的网络来生成新的数据。
4. 生成对抗网络(GAN):GAN是一种结合了生成式和判别式网络的深度学习模型。它由两个网络组成:生成器和判别器。生成器的任务是生成尽可能真实的数据,而判别器的任务是判断生成的数据是否真实。通过这两个网络的竞争,生成器逐渐学会了如何生成高质量的数据。GAN在图像生成、视频生成等领域取得了显著的成果。
5. 注意力机制:注意力机制是一种用于处理序列数据的关键技术,它可以使得模型在处理每个元素时更加关注重要的部分。在生成式AI中,注意力机制可以帮助模型更好地理解输入数据的结构,从而生成更高质量的输出。例如,自注意力(Self-Attention)是一种常见的注意力机制,它允许模型在处理每个元素时关注到整个序列中的其他元素。
6. 知识图谱:知识图谱是一种结构化的知识表示方法,它将现实世界中的事物、概念和关系以图形的方式组织起来。在生成式AI中,知识图谱可以帮助模型更好地理解输入数据的背景信息,从而提高生成结果的质量。例如,BERT模型就是基于知识图谱的一种预训练模型,它在多种NLP任务上取得了优异的性能。
总之,生成式AI的底层技术主要包括深度学习、NLP、强化学习、生成对抗网络、注意力机制和知识图谱等。这些技术相互配合,共同构成了生成式AI的强大能力,使其能够在各种应用场景中发挥重要作用。